Beside is a preposition meaning “next to.” It can also be used to mean “compared with.” Besides can be used as a preposition and adverb. It has various meanings including “apart from,” “in addition to,” and “moreover,” but isn’t used for literal ...

MEANTIME definition in the Cambridge English Dictionary

Webmeantime noun [ U ] us / ˈminˌtɑɪm / the time while something else is happening: Rick wants to be an actor, but in the meantime he’s working as a waiter.
